There are two main types of bank account in the UK: currency accounts and deposit accounts. A current account allows you to use a cheque book, but your money doesn’ t earn interest. There are bank charges for current accounts, but if your account remains in credit you need pay no charges at all. You must keep a certain amount in credit in your current to avoid charges. This amount changes from time to time.
A deposit account earns interest, but it doesn’t allow you to use a cheque book. The rate of interest fluctuates. For example, in one year it dropped from 11 % to 3% . You can withdraw money from a deposit account by giving notice to a bank. This notice is usually seven days.
A current account is a convenient and safe method of handling money. It is also called a cheque account. Your salary can go straight into your current account, and these days more and more people are paid by direct credit instead of in cash. Direct credit means that your employer, or anyone else who wishes to pay you money, can pay the money straight out of their account into yours.
